520 | _aThe diverse physiological actions of the pineal neurohormone melatonin are mainly mediated through activation of two G-protein-coupled receptors MT₁, and MT₂. These receptors are known to form homo-and heterodimers with distinct functions and properties opening new perspectives for drug design and drug treatment. The bivalent ligand approach is a common strategy for targeting dimeric GPCRs | ||
